mirror of
https://github.com/maputnik/editor.git
synced 2026-06-08 16:27:26 +00:00
fix editing pmtiles URLs
This commit is contained in:
committed by
Pirmin Kalberer
parent
5f28b250ec
commit
de670771d8
@@ -302,9 +302,9 @@ class PMTilesSourceEditor extends React.Component<PMTilesSourceEditorProps> {
|
|||||||
label={t("PMTiles URL")}
|
label={t("PMTiles URL")}
|
||||||
fieldSpec={latest.source_vector.url}
|
fieldSpec={latest.source_vector.url}
|
||||||
value={this.props.source.url}
|
value={this.props.source.url}
|
||||||
onChange={url => this.props.onChange({
|
onChange={(url: string) => this.props.onChange({
|
||||||
...this.props.source,
|
...this.props.source,
|
||||||
url: `pmtiles://${url}`
|
url: url.startsWith("pmtiles://") ? url : `pmtiles://${url}`
|
||||||
})}
|
})}
|
||||||
/>
|
/>
|
||||||
{this.props.children}
|
{this.props.children}
|
||||||
|
|||||||
Reference in New Issue
Block a user